1. How many Finnish Embassies/Consulates are there in Austria?
Finland currently maintains 10 diplomatic representative offices in Austria including Vienna, Graz, Innsbruck, Klagenfurt, Lauterach, Linz, Oberosterreich, Salzburg, Eisenstadt and Wiener Neustadt.
2 - Do Austrian citizens need a visa for Finland?
Citizens of Austria (holders of regular passports) can travel to Finland for "Freedom of movement " without having to apply or obtain a Finnish visa for short-term tourism.
